How To Choose The Best Body Scale With Body Fat Percentage
Not every smart scale delivers reliable body composition data. The key is understanding how the device collects impedance readings and how the software interprets them. Focus on these three areas before buying.
Electrode Quality & Foot-Placement Guidance
Scales that use four or more metal electrodes and feature marked foot guides deliver more consistent body fat readings than bare glass pads with no contact cues. On models with ITO conductive coatings, the entire surface reads your stance, which helps when you step on slightly off-center.
App Ecosystem & Data Export
A scale is only as useful as its companion app. Look for apps that show weight and body fat on the same trend graph, export to Apple Health or Google Fit, and allow multiple user profiles without manual switching. Standalone LED readouts help when the phone is not nearby.
Metric Depth Without Overload
The best scales track 13 to 16 metrics including weight, body fat %, muscle mass, bone mass, and visceral fat rating. More than 20 metrics often includes estimates (body type, body age) that vary wildly with hydration. For daily use, the core five are enough.

4. Etekcity Upgraded Smart Scale (EFS-C651)
Etekcity’s latest iteration swaps basic BIA for an AC methodology that uses dual-frequency electrode technology. In plain terms, the scale passes two alternating currents through the body to estimate composition—a method closer to clinical devices than the single-frequency DC approach used by most sub- scales. This theoretically improves consistency for body fat tracking across different hydration states.
The VeSync app is one of the more polished ecosystems in this category, offering guided diet plans, calorie tracking, and 13 core metrics. The hardware switch on the back toggles between smartphone-dependent and completely offline modes—a rarity that matters if bathroom Wi-Fi is weak or if you prefer not to bring your phone to the scale. The bright LCD digits are legible in dim morning light.
Some users note the platform feels slightly smaller than the competition at roughly 11 inches, which can make stance feel tight for larger feet. The 600+ weigh-in battery life (four AAA cells) removes charging anxiety. For anyone prioritizing more sophisticated impedance measurement over a large display, the dual-frequency tech is a meaningful upgrade.

6. Greater Goods Smart Scale
Greater Goods approaches body composition tracking from a behavioral psychology angle. The Weight Gurus app emphasizes goal-setting, streak tracking, and motivational milestones rather than just dumping a table of numbers. The scale itself houses dual sensors that double-check every reading—if the two sensors disagree beyond a threshold, the scale retakes the measurement to ensure consistency.
SwiftSync technology pairs Bluetooth with Wi-Fi for automatic uploads. Step on the scale, and the data appears in the app without keeping your phone nearby. The 13-metric suite covers the essential composition buckets (body fat, muscle mass, bone mass, BMI, water percentage) without overwhelming with less-reliable estimates like “body age.”
The rechargeable battery is a practical upgrade—no hunting for AAA replacements. The low-profile build sits nearly flush with the floor, and the large color LCD stays readable even in low bathroom light. For users who respond to visual progress markers and want a scale that encourages consistency through its app design, this is the most psychologically intelligent option available.
